About Founders Forum Group

Founders Forum Group is a global community and group of businesses supporting entrepreneurs at every stage of their journeys.

Our invite-only forums unite founders, investors, corporate and government leaders to tackle era-defining questions in iconic locations across the globe. Our annual forums take place in London, New York, Berlin & Singapore and we're proud co-hosts of #LondonTechWeek.

Fuelled by the connections and ideas forged at FF events, Founders Forum Group businesses support the needs of today’s founders via networking (Grip), education (01 Founders and Framework), professional services (Founders Keepers and Founders Law), investment (Founders Factory and firstminute capital) and philanthropy (The Centre for Entrepreneurs and Founders Pledge).
